How to Use 9.5 x 14.75 File Folders

Effectively utilizing 9.5 x 14.75 file folders requires a strategic approach to organization. Start by sorting your documents into categories or sections based on their content or purpose. Use color-coded labels or tabs to differentiate between different types of files, making it easy to locate specific information at a glance.

Labeling and Indexing

Creating a detailed index or table of contents for each file folder can further enhance your organization system. Include a brief description of the contents of each document, along with the date or reference number for easy cross-referencing. Regularly review and update your filing system to ensure that it remains current and relevant to your needs.
